Frigidaire Gallery refrigerators trigger code 5Y EF when the control board detects an open circuit or high resistance in the evaporator fan circuit. The harness routes power and signal wires through tight bends near the evaporator coil where vibration causes insulation wear. Owners confirm the code on the display panel before any disassembly begins. Multiple Gallery models share the same harness routing layout that places stress points at the same locations. The evaporator fan circuit operates at 120 volts AC and relies on low-resistance pathways to maintain proper airflow across the coil fins. When resistance climbs due to damaged conductors, the board disables fan commands to avoid overheating components or drawing excess current. This protective shutdown directly interrupts the refrigeration cycle because the fan is responsible for circulating chilled air from the evaporator into both the freezer and fresh-food compartments. Understanding these electrical thresholds helps technicians distinguish between motor failure and harness degradation without unnecessary part swaps.

Frigidaire Gallery 5Y EF Harness Corrosion Causes

Vibration from the evaporator fan motor loosens wire strands inside the harness over time. Moisture from defrost cycles enters small cracks in the insulation and creates corrosion that raises resistance above the threshold the board accepts. Gallery units place the harness against sharp metal edges that cut through the outer jacket during normal door cycles. The control board logs the fault once resistance exceeds factory limits and stops fan commands to protect the circuit. Over extended operation, repeated thermal expansion and contraction at the coil further fatigue the copper conductors, allowing oxidation to form at microscopic fracture points. This gradual increase in impedance can reach several ohms before the board registers the 5Y EF code, at which point the system enters a protective mode that prevents compressor operation until continuity is restored. The harness typically incorporates 18-gauge stranded wire with PVC insulation rated for appliance environments, yet exposure to condensate and mechanical abrasion accelerates degradation far beyond design expectations.

Frigidaire Gallery 5Y EF Harness Splicing

Technicians must approach harness repair with attention to both electrical integrity and mechanical routing to prevent recurrence of the same fault. The process begins with complete isolation of power and proceeds through careful inspection of each conductor for signs of green oxidation or physical damage. Proper splicing restores low-resistance pathways while maintaining the original harness geometry inside the confined evaporator compartment. Heat-shrink connectors provide both mechanical strength and environmental sealing that exceeds the performance of standard wire nuts in high-humidity zones.

Power off the refrigerator at the breaker and confirm zero voltage with a meter. Remove the freezer floor panel by releasing the clips along the front edge.

Disconnect the fan motor plug from the harness end and inspect each pin for green corrosion. Cut back damaged sections of the harness with wire cutters until clean copper appears on both sides.

Splice new 18 gauge wire into the leads using heat shrink connectors rated for appliance use. Route the repaired harness away from coil brackets and secure it with zip ties. Reconnect the motor plug and restore power to test fan startup.

Frigidaire Gallery Defrost Thermistor Continuity Test

The defrost thermistor shares the same harness bundle and often shows damage at the same bend points. Inspection must occur while the rear panel remains removed so that both the thermistor and fan leads can be examined simultaneously for parallel wear patterns. Accurate resistance measurement confirms whether the sensor itself contributes to the overall circuit fault or if the issue remains isolated to the fan wiring. Replacement of out-of-spec sensors prevents secondary error codes that could mask the primary harness problem.

Inspect the thermistor leads for nicks while the panel remains open. Test continuity across each sensor wire with a multimeter set to ohms.

Replace any sensor that reads outside the 5k to 10k ohm range at room temperature. Secure all added wires with the original clips to prevent future chafing.

Frigidaire Gallery 5Y EF Fan Verification

After harness repair, verification requires running the unit through a complete operational cycle to confirm stable fan performance and absence of the original fault code. Voltage measurement at the motor terminals during the run portion of the cycle verifies that full line voltage reaches the fan without excessive drop across the spliced sections. Temperature monitoring inside the freezer compartment provides functional proof that airflow has been restored and that the refrigeration system can maintain setpoints without triggering protective shutdowns.

Run the refrigerator through one full defrost cycle and monitor the display for code return. Listen for steady fan operation once the compressor starts.

Measure voltage at the motor plug during the run cycle to confirm 120 volts reaches the terminals. Record any temperature drop inside the freezer compartment over the next two hours.
